Method
Catfish
- 1
Prepare the blackening spice
In a small bowl combine paprika, smoked paprika, garlic powder, onion powder, dried oregano, dried thyme, cayenne pepper, black pepper and kosher salt. Mix thoroughly so the blend is uniform.
- 2
Pat and season fillets
Pat the catfish fillets dry with paper towels. Brush both sides lightly with melted butter (reserve about 1 tablespoon to baste while cooking). Press a generous amount of the blackening spice onto both sides of each fillet, coating evenly and pressing so the spice adheres.
- 3
Heat the pan
Heat a heavy skillet (cast-iron preferred) over medium-high heat until very hot, about 3-4 minutes. Add neutral oil and allow it to shimmer but not smoke.
- 4
Cook the fillets
Place the seasoned fillets in the pan (do not overcrowd; cook in batches if needed). Cook 3-4 minutes undisturbed until a dark crust forms and the edges turn opaque. Flip carefully and cook another 2-4 minutes until the fish flakes easily with a fork and reaches an internal temperature of 145°F (63°C). During the last minute, baste with the remaining melted butter for flavor and sheen.
- 5
Rest
Transfer cooked fillets to a plate, squeeze a little lemon over them, and let rest 3 minutes before slicing into 1-inch strips for the salad.
Spicy Vinaigrette
- 6
In a small jar or bowl whisk together apple cider vinegar, Dijon mustard, honey, hot sauce, smoked paprika, fresh lemon juice and salt until smooth.
- 7
Salad Assembly
- 8
In a large bowl combine the mixed salad greens, halved cherry tomatoes, sliced cucumber, thinly sliced red onion and cilantro (if using).
- 9
Add sliced avocado just before dressing to prevent browning.
- 10
Drizzle about half of the spicy vinaigrette over the salad and toss gently to coat. Add more dressing to taste—reserve some for serving if desired.
- 11
Arrange dressed salad on individual plates or a serving platter. Top each portion with 1 fillet (or an equal portion of the sliced fillets) of blackened catfish.
- 12
Finish with a squeeze of lemon over the fish and a light grind of black pepper. Serve immediately.
